AS to A2 Transition Music Video Project



This is the final edit of the music video my group created during transition. we chose to use the song 'Uptown Funk' because it has an easy to hear and follow beat to it and was a song everyone in our group knew well.

During this project, we learned how to use Adobe Premier Pro as this is how we edited the video.

some of the skills we learned include:

  • How to add scenes to the timeline and how to cut them to get the specific part you want
  • How to sync the original song to our video scenes
  • How to add text over the top of the video

Some things I learned were:
  • Our video was washed out because the white balancing was wrong and because the weather was a mix of bright sunshine and overcast
  • we did not film enough content due to a lack of time for filming and a lack of planning.
From doing this project I have learned basic knowlage on how to edit video footage and how to sync it to sound, I have also learned other editing techniques such as adding text over the top of the video. This experience has also taught me to make sure the camera is set up properly when filming and to make sure I have enough footage for the whole length of my video.
